55 Church Anniversary Bible Verses
1. Psalm 84:10
“Better is one day in your courts than a thousand elsewhere.”
2. 1 Corinthians 12:12
“Just as a body, though one, has many parts.”
3. Psalm 133:1
“How good and pleasant it is when God’s people live together in unity!”
4. Ephesians 4:16
“From him the whole body grows and builds itself up in love.”
5. Matthew 16:18
“I will build my church, and the gates of Hades will not overcome it.”
6. Acts 2:47
“The Lord added to their number daily those who were being saved.”
7. Romans 12:4-5
“We, though many, form one body in Christ.”
8. 1 Corinthians 1:10
“Be perfectly united in mind and thought.”
9. Psalm 122:1
“I rejoiced with those who said to me, ‘Let us go to the house of the Lord.’”
10. Colossians 3:16
“Let the message of Christ dwell among you richly.”
11. 1 Corinthians 3:9
“You are God’s field, God’s building.”
12. Hebrews 10:24-25
“Encourage one another and continue meeting together.”
13. Acts 14:27
“They reported all that God had done through them.”
14. Psalm 95:6
“Come, let us bow down in worship.”
15. 1 Peter 2:5
“You also, like living stones, are being built into a spiritual house.”
16. Acts 20:28
“Keep watch over all the flock.”
17. 1 Corinthians 10:17
“We who are many are one body.”
18. 1 Thessalonians 1:3
“Your work produced by faith.”
19. Romans 16:5
“Greet also the church that meets at their house.”
20. Ephesians 4:3
“Keep the unity of the Spirit through the bond of peace.”
21. 1 Corinthians 14:26
“Everything must be done so that the church may be built up.”
22. 1 Thessalonians 5:11
“Encourage one another and build each other up.”
23. Acts 2:42
“They devoted themselves to teaching, fellowship, and prayer.”
24. 1 Peter 5:1-2
“Be shepherds of God’s flock.”
25. Romans 15:5-6
“With one mind and one voice glorify God.”
26. 1 Corinthians 14:40
“Everything should be done in a fitting and orderly way.”
27. Hebrews 3:13
“Encourage one another daily.”
28. Philippians 2:2
“Being like-minded, having the same love.”
29. 1 Peter 4:10-11
“Use whatever gift you have received to serve others.”
30. Acts 4:32
“All the believers were one in heart and mind.”
31. Psalm 100:5
“For the Lord is good and His love endures forever.”
32. Lamentations 3:22-23
“His compassions never fail. They are new every morning.”
33. Psalm 126:3
“The Lord has done great things for us.”
34. Ephesians 2:19-20
“Members of His household.”
35. 2 Thessalonians 1:3
“Your faith is growing more and more.”
36. Psalm 118:24
“This is the day the Lord has made.”
37. Romans 12:5
“We form one body.”
38. Proverbs 16:3
“Commit to the Lord whatever you do.”
39. Philippians 1:6
“He who began a good work in you will carry it on.”
40. 1 Chronicles 16:34
“Give thanks to the Lord, for He is good.”
41. Galatians 6:9
“Let us not become weary in doing good.”
42. 2 Corinthians 9:8
“God is able to bless you abundantly.”
43. Isaiah 12:4
“Give praise to the Lord.”
44. Psalm 127:1
“Unless the Lord builds the house.”
45. John 13:35
“Love one another.”
46. Joshua 24:15
“As for me and my household, we will serve the Lord.”
47. Hebrews 13:8
“Jesus Christ is the same yesterday and today and forever.”
48. Isaiah 60:1
“Arise, shine, for your light has come.”
49. Psalm 145:4
“One generation commends Your works to another.”
50. Matthew 5:16
“Let your light shine before others.”
51. Acts 4:31
“They spoke the word of God boldly.”
52. Romans 15:6
“With one voice glorify God.”
53. Psalm 92:12-13
“The righteous will flourish in the house of the Lord.”
54. Zechariah 4:10
“Do not despise these small beginnings.”
55. Revelation 3:8
“I have placed before you an open door.”
Best Bible Verses for Church Anniversary Programs

The following verses are often chosen for church anniversary celebrations:
| Bible Verse | Main Theme |
| Matthew 16:18 | Church Growth |
| Psalm 133:1 | Unity |
| Acts 2:42 | Fellowship |
| Psalm 100:5 | God’s Faithfulness |
| Hebrews 10:24-25 | Encouragement |
| Philippians 1:6 | God’s Work |
| Psalm 126:3 | Gratitude |
| Ephesians 4:3 | Peace and Unity |

Say This Prayer
Heavenly Father,
Thank You for Your faithfulness throughout the years. Thank You for every pastor, leader, volunteer, and member who has served this church. We are grateful for every blessing, every answered prayer, and every life changed through Your grace.
Lord, continue to guide this congregation with wisdom and love. Help us remain united in faith and committed to Your purpose. Strengthen our leaders and encourage every member to serve You faithfully.
May this church continue to shine as a light in the community. Let future generations experience Your goodness and truth through this ministry. We give You all the honor and glory.
In Jesus’ name, Amen.
